nicht gern
do not like
nicht so gern
dont really like
its softer than “nicht gern”
es geht so
A standalone response meaning “so-so” or “not very”
toll
great
ich singe gern
I like to sing
er tanzt nicht gern
He does not like to dance
sie reist nicht so gern
She doesnt really like to travel
Sie schwimmen toll
They swim great

How do you show possession in German?
Like english, add an “s”
Unlike english, dont add the apostrophe
Eric’s (english) = Erics (german)
